Tira Faces Hapoel Umm al-Fahm: A Clash of Tactical Philosophies and Recent Form
As the Liga Alef North reaches a pivotal moment in Week 9, Tira finds itself in a high-stakes duel against Hapoel Umm al-Fahm, where three points could redefine their season. Tira sits comfortably in second place with 18 points, boasting six wins from eight matches, but recent form hints at vulnerability-one win in their last five games-including a disappointing loss to Hapoel Bnei Musmus. On the other hand, Hapoel Umm al-Fahm, currently trailing behind, seeks to build momentum after a clean sheet victory against Hapoel Tirat HaCarmel. This matchup isn't just about positioning; it's a tactical battleground that will showcase contrasting styles and strategies.
Recent performances tell us volumes about each team's approach. Tira's offensive firepower has been impressive with an average of nearly three goals scored per game this season, underscoring their aggressive intent. However, they've recently shown cracks defensively, conceding 11 goals over those five matches-raising questions about their ability to maintain composure under pressure. Their reliance on quick transitions and direct play has occasionally exposed them against teams with high pressing capabilities.
In contrast, Hapoel Umm al-Fahm's recent form reflects both resilience and inconsistency. Their previous outings reveal fluctuating performances; despite the defensive solidity displayed against Hapoel Tirat HaCarmel (2-0), they surrendered five goals to Maccabi K. Ata Bialik in one match-a stark indicator of their defensive frailties when under siege. With only two wins in their last five but displaying an ability to grind out results like the recent narrow victory over Kiryat Yam SC, they come into this match seeking stability and an edge.
A deeper dive into tactical stats illuminates potential trends that may influence the outcome. Tira has maintained an impressive possession rate averaging around 58%, which they leverage for structured buildup plays aiming to exploit width through wing play and overlapping fullbacks. The likes of their dynamic left winger have been critical for spreading the pitch and drawing defenders out of position. But here lies the issue: how will Tira cope with counter-attacks if they fail to transition effectively back into defense?
Hapoel Umm al-Fahm tends toward a compact formation designed to absorb pressure before hitting on swift counters-a strategy that could expose Tira's frailties at the back. If Umm al-Fahm can successfully disrupt Tira's buildup phase and force turnovers in dangerous areas, it may very well swing the balance of power in their favor.
